Bill Summary

Requires the immediate towing of any parked motor vehicle that is not properly registered, does not display a valid safety inspection sticker, or is parked in violation of any state traffic law.

AI Summary

This bill requires the immediate towing of motor vehicles that are not properly registered, do not have a valid safety inspection sticker, or are illegally parked in Hawaii. The legislation is aimed at addressing persistent parking problems in Hawaii's communities, such as vehicles blocking residents' access and occupying limited free parking spaces. Specifically, the bill amends Hawaii's traffic laws by adding a new section that mandates the Department of Transportation and county police departments to tow vehicles that meet any of these three criteria: (1) lack proper registration, (2) do not display a current safety inspection sticker, or (3) are parked in violation of state traffic laws. The bill's purpose is to streamline the process of removing problematic vehicles and reduce inconvenience to law-abiding residents. The new law will take effect immediately upon approval, though it does not apply to rights, penalties, or proceedings that existed before its effective date.
